3.1 Receiving-Handling
Before installing this equipment, clean all packing material from around
the unit and carefully inspect for any damage that may have occurred
during shipment. Any claim for loss or damage that may have occurred in
transit must be filed by the purchaser with the carrier. A copy of the bill of
lading will be furnished by the manufacturer on request if occasion to file
a claim arises.
3.2
SG-100 Gun Installation
The SG-100 gun must be installed onto a secure structure such as a robot
arm, X-Y manipulator, or lathe, using one of the available optional
brackets.
WARNING: ELECTRIC SHOCK
can kill. Do not touch live
electrical parts. The gun is electrically “live” while the power source
is ON (approx. 32 VDC). Never touch the plasma gun while it is in
operation.
Shut down unit and disconnect input power and employ
“lockout/tagging procedures” on power source before making any
connections to the gun. Lockout/tagging procedures consist of
padlocking line disconnect switch in open position, removing fuses
from fuse box, or shutting off and red-tagging circuit breaker or other
disconnecting device.
ELECTRICALLY ISOLATE
SG-100 gun when gun is to be machine
mounted. Only use non-conductive brackets supplied by the
manufacturer for machine mounting of SG-100 gun.
